Job Summary:
The janitor position is responsible for maintaining a clean working environment for all staff and visitors, ensuring all areas are safe.
Wage Range: $13.90 to 20.86 per hour based on experience, full time and excellent benefits.
Responsibilities and Duties
Sweeps, vacuums, mops, scrubs, waxes and polishes floors using industrial vacuum cleaners and scrubbing and buffing machines.
Sometimes using ladders, dusts and washes walls, cleans ceilings and dusts and polishes light fixtures. Washing windows inside and outside.
Moves cabinets, boxes, furniture, crates and equipment to clean areas. May remove stains from such surfaces as rugs, drapes, walls, and floors using chemicals and cleaning solutions.
May also sweep walks, rake leaves, cut grass, remove snow or perform other incidental seasonal tasks.
Empties wastebaskets and removes other debris.
Cleans and disinfects sinks, faucets, urinals, stools, showers and other fixtures in restrooms. Restocks all restrooms with towels, tissue and soap.
May assign work to and supervise inmate trustees assigned to custodial tasks.
Performs minor repairs to mechanical equipment, plumbing and various other items.
Ensures proper use and storage of chemical cleaning products.
Conduct safety check to ensure all doors and windows are locked and building is secure before departure.
Education: High school graduation or equivalent.
Experience: One to two years of experience in custodial services. Must possess a valid Michigan Driver's license.
